Spinach Artichoke Chicken Casserole Recipe

  • Total Time: 35-40 minutes
  • Yield: 6 1x

Ingredients

Protein:

  • 3 cups cooked chicken

Main Vegetable Ingredients:

  • 1 14-ounce (396 grams) can artichoke hearts
  • 3 cups fresh spinach

Dairy and Seasoning Ingredients:

  • 4 ounces (113 grams) cream cheese
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• ½ cup Parmesan cheese
  • ½ cup sour cream
  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t
  • Pepper
  • Optional: red pepper flakes

Instructions

  1. Warm your oven to 375°F (190°C) and coat a 9×13-inch baking dish with cooking spray or butter.
  2. Whisk cream cheese, sour cream, mayonnaise, minced garlic, onion powder, salt, and pepper in a large mixing bowl until completely smooth.
  3. Add shredded chicken, chopped spinach, and artichoke hearts to the creamy mixture. Stir gently to combine all ingredients evenly.
  4. Incorporate ¾ cup mozzarella and ¼ cup Parmesan cheese into the mixture, ensuring everything is well distributed.
  5. Transfer the entire mixture to the prepared baking dish, spreading it into an even layer using a spatula.
  6. Scatter the remaining mozzarella and Parmesan cheese across the top of the casserole, creating a nice cheese coverage.
  7.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 25-30 minutes until the casserole is bubbling hot and the cheese turns golden brown.
  8. Remove from the oven and let the casserole rest for 5-7 minutes to set and cool slightly before serving.
  9. Serve directly from the baking dish with rice, pasta, or crusty bread for a complete meal.

Notes

  • Thaw frozen spinach completely and squeeze out excess moisture to prevent a watery casserole.
  • Use rotisserie chicken for a quick shortcut that adds extra flavor and saves prep time.
  • Swap out cream cheese for Greek yogurt to make the dish lighter and add protein boost.
  • For a low-carb version, serve over cauliflower rice or zucchini noodles instead of traditional grains.
